    "after pulling out all shims i still couldent get the .06 feeler in"

    The engine needs to be at TDC on the compression stroke when checking/setting the valve lash. There is a T on the flywheel that you need to line up with the notch in the crank case in order to be there.

    Originally posted by dcc1089
    Your clearances should be .006" intake and .010" exhaust.
    Correct

    Originally posted by predatoradam
    As others have said, they should be "tight", but this simply means that they should have little valve lash: ideally, 0.06".
    Missing a zero

    Originally posted by bchessel
    as you all said the valves were tight ... real tight .. after pulling out all shims i still couldent get the .06 feeler in .
    well the problem is its .006" not .06", you should never be able to get that .06" feeler in. Hopefully that makes a bit of a difference.
